red dwarf analysis ...

hi guys i ere new to this parts...

always have fond memories of RD and have just ordered the 'just the epiodes' dvd becasue i plan to look at RD as part of a 3000 word essay i need to do by april-ish.

What i generaly wanted is any reccomendations for websites that analysis RD in great detail - not a general review but more on the post production element of the series. I plan to do an episode from season 2 or three (not deided yet).

below is the breif ive been given - its a Broadcast Post Production course (rave.ac.uk). I hope you dont think im trying to get someone to do my work for me - jsut want source material that i can get my teeth into.

Obvioulsy the genre will be sci-fi comedy

BREIF

pt01- general stuff about the genre

You will choose a genre and particular tv programme that exemplifies that genre and analyse both in fine detail.
With reference to the genre: (1000 – 1500 words)
what are the defining characteristics, how has this genre evolved, what are the seminal programmes and strands, who is the target audience, what are the future trends – has post production technology played a part in this.

pt02 - specific RD analysis

With reference to your chosen programme: (1000 – 1500 words)
how does it conform to your genre definition; who is the target audience; what are the key postproduction features of your chosen programme; how is the story told – why is it told this way; define the structure of the programme; in what ways could you improve the ‘model’ in postproduction.
